Brunswick-Glynn County Joint Water and Sewer Commission
One March 25, 2010, Gray & Pannell acted as bond counsel to the Brunswick-Glynn County Joint Water and Sewer Commission in the issuance of $13,000,000 of refunding revenue bonds. The bonds were issued for the purpose of constructing water and sewer improvements in Glynn County in the vicinity of Exit 29 and Interstate 95. The bonds were issued as short term obligations to refund existing debt and in anticipation of the acquisition of the water and sewer systems of Glynn County and the City of Brunswick by the Commission. It is anticipated that the upon the acquisition of the water and sewer systems of the County and City by the Commission in June of 2010, the $13,000,000 revenue bonds will be redeemed along with all other obligations of the County and City relating to their respective water and sewer systems. Gray & Pannell has been working with the County, City, and Commission since early 2008 on the acquisition of the water and sewer systems by the Joint Water and Sewer Commission.
